Heads up: if the Lintrock baseline file in the Quarrow repo drifts from main, CI fails with a "stale baseline" error even when the code is fine. Quick fix is to regenerate the baseline on a clean checkout and re-push. If a customer build is blocked, confirm the failing run matches the token below before escalating.

build token for yadug-yagag: htk21_c863c33eb8b82c0c9c152

From: Director M. Farrow. To: Director A. Denholt.

The proposed venture, provisionally named Arclade Partners, would combine our Tessier logistics platform with Quillbright's regional warehousing in Veldmoor. Due diligence is roughly 60% complete; the valuation model sits with finance and still needs sensitivity checks on currency exposure. Please review the draft term sheet carefully before the next steering call, noting the unresolved IP clauses. For full context, I have set out the confidential note on our business plans directly below.

board note of kagup-tajep: Only 63 of the 463 pilot accounts renewed Norys, so a churn review is set for August 7. Brivanax Foods is in early talks to buy Rusirax Systems for about $168.1 million.

## Step 4 — Enable the pricing experiment

Migrate the TixTrial experiment flags before enabling traffic. The pricing variants are assigned server-side; no price data touches the client until assignment is confirmed. Verify that the assignment service rejects unsigned requests and that the audit log captures every variant change. Rollback is a single flag flip; no data migration needed. Note the experiment reads from a read-replica only. Review the following service configuration values for anything that widens exposure beyond the pilot cohort.

config for bahop-baduf:
[kasion]
team = lamath
access_code = ac_d807e5
host = kasion.paliqcloud.corp
port = 4000
owner = julix.tamvan
peer = frair.qorvelsoft.local

Ticket: Crashline vault locked — mobile crash-report pipeline stalled. Symbolication keys for the Pebblefox app sit in the sealed vault; three failed unlocks tripped the lockout. Crash reports are queuing, not lost. Support: don't retry unlocks, it extends the timer. Unseal manually once the cooldown ends. The recovery passphrase to unseal is below.

strongbox words: druath-quenael